Plant perennials that slugs and snails won’t be interested in eating. These creatures can wreak havoc on a garden in a short time. Certain perennials that don’t have tough leaves are especially tasty to snails and slugs. Perennials with hairy, tough leaves as well as those with unpleasant taste are not appetizing to snails and slugs. Some of examples of these are achillea, heuchera, campanula, helleborus, and euphorbia.

While caring for your garden in the fall, you will want to keep a lookout for stinkbugs. Stink bugs prefer peppers, beans, tomatoes, and various varieties of fruits. Stink bugs may get out of hand and do significant damage in your garden. It is important to take steps to eliminate them from that area.

Fall edibles are a wonderful addition to your garden. A pumpkin makes a great container, and costs less than a clay pot. To use the pumpkin as a planter, it is important to prevent it from rotting. To do this, you simply spray the entire inside and any edges with a horticulture spray called Wilt-Pruf. This is done after you’ve opened the pumpkin at the top and removed the insides. You can start planting now.

A set of knee pads are a life saver if you’re an avid gardener and a lot of your plants sit close to the ground. The amount of time that you spend gardening on your knees can make your knees hurt by the time you are done. Pick up a good pair of gardening knee pads to help cushion your knees.
